Output 58a97ca21161beb31dfcb64ce491484d9b00a3d50edb7eddc2b40117ba11aec7:0

value
7084277
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 073883fcd64c304b78b14803597d86a863585c28 OP_EQUALVERIFY OP_CHECKSIG
address
1fBS7cFFknwNMS3vpocDv4UcPHqdopSX9
transaction
58a97ca21161beb31dfcb64ce491484d9b00a3d50edb7eddc2b40117ba11aec7
confirmations
470379
spent
true